In the food and beverage industry, Restaurant Managers are essential for ensuring smooth operations and exceptional customer experiences. Accounting for 30% of the chart, Restaurant Managers play a crucial role in the success of any F&B establishment. Sous Chefs, representing 25% of the chart, work closely with Chef de Cuisines to maintain consistency in food quality and presentation. Their expertise in cooking techniques and leadership skills contribute significantly to the overall performance of the kitchen team. Chef de Cuisines, with a 20% share, are responsible for managing the kitchen, designing menus, and training staff. Their creative input and strategic planning directly impact the culinary identity and profitability of their establishment. Beverage Managers, holding 15% of the chart, masterfully curate beverage menus, manage inventory, and oversee beverage service standards. By optimizing beverage offerings and experiences, they significantly enhance the overall customer experience. Finally, Catering Managers, accounting for 10% of the chart, specialize in organizing and executing off-site events, private dining experiences, and large-scale gatherings. Their expertise in logistics and customer service ensures successful and memorable events.
